diff options
author | 2012-06-02 18:55:37 +0000 | |
---|---|---|
committer | 2012-06-02 18:55:37 +0000 | |
commit | 9f099bbef6e3031ba1426231bf86e205124b31be (patch) | |
tree | e0761ded582ca1a97861de1767f26bcd63674a7b /sys-apps/util-linux | |
parent | [bump] dev-perl/Log-Log4perl-1.370.0 (diff) | |
download | gentoo-2-9f099bbef6e3031ba1426231bf86e205124b31be.tar.gz gentoo-2-9f099bbef6e3031ba1426231bf86e205124b31be.tar.bz2 gentoo-2-9f099bbef6e3031ba1426231bf86e205124b31be.zip |
Control udev dep with USE=udev #417767 by Alexey Shvetsov.
(Portage version: 2.2.0_alpha108/cvs/Linux x86_64)
Diffstat (limited to 'sys-apps/util-linux')
-rw-r--r-- | sys-apps/util-linux/ChangeLog | 6 | ||||
-rw-r--r-- | sys-apps/util-linux/util-linux-2.21.2.ebuild | 9 | ||||
-rw-r--r-- | sys-apps/util-linux/util-linux-9999.ebuild | 9 |
3 files changed, 15 insertions, 9 deletions
diff --git a/sys-apps/util-linux/ChangeLog b/sys-apps/util-linux/ChangeLog index 1608934b8a19..710b7718f26e 100644 --- a/sys-apps/util-linux/ChangeLog +++ b/sys-apps/util-linux/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for sys-apps/util-linux #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/sys-apps/util-linux/ChangeLog,v 1.386 2012/05/25 16:15:18 vapier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-apps/util-linux/ChangeLog,v 1.387 2012/06/02 18:55:37 vapier Exp $ + + 02 Jun 2012; Mike Frysinger <vapier@gentoo.org> util-linux-2.21.2.ebuild, + util-linux-9999.ebuild: + Control udev dep with USE=udev #417767 by Alexey Shvetsov. *util-linux-2.21.2 (25 May 2012) diff --git a/sys-apps/util-linux/util-linux-2.21.2.ebuild b/sys-apps/util-linux/util-linux-2.21.2.ebuild index 3dd62fb9a440..24380ed9910d 100644 --- a/sys-apps/util-linux/util-linux-2.21.2.ebuild +++ b/sys-apps/util-linux/util-linux-2.21.2.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2012 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/sys-apps/util-linux/util-linux-2.21.2.ebuild,v 1.1 2012/05/25 16:15:18 vapier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-apps/util-linux/util-linux-2.21.2.ebuild,v 1.2 2012/06/02 18:55:37 vapier Exp $ EAPI="3" @@ -29,7 +29,7 @@ fi LICENSE="GPL-2 GPL-3 LGPL-2.1 BSD-4 MIT public-domain" SLOT="0" -IUSE="+cramfs crypt ddate loop-aes ncurses nls old-linux perl selinux slang static-libs uclibc unicode" +IUSE="+cramfs crypt ddate loop-aes ncurses nls old-linux perl selinux slang static-libs uclibc udev unicode" RDEPEND="!sys-process/schedutils !sys-apps/setarch @@ -40,7 +40,8 @@ RDEPEND="!sys-process/schedutils ncurses? ( >=sys-libs/ncurses-5.2-r2 ) perl? ( dev-lang/perl ) selinux? ( sys-libs/libselinux ) - slang? ( sys-libs/slang )" + slang? ( sys-libs/slang ) + udev? ( sys-fs/udev )" DEPEND="${RDEPEND} nls? ( sys-devel/gettext ) virtual/os-headers @@ -49,7 +50,6 @@ DEPEND="${RDEPEND} src_prepare() { if [[ ${PV} == "9999" ]] ; then po/update-potfiles - autopoint --force eautoreconf else use loop-aes && epatch "${WORKDIR}"/util-linux-*.diff @@ -98,6 +98,7 @@ src_configure() { $(use_with selinux) \ $(use_with slang) \ $(use_enable static-libs static) \ + $(use_with udev) \ $(tc-has-tls || echo --disable-tls) } diff --git a/sys-apps/util-linux/util-linux-9999.ebuild b/sys-apps/util-linux/util-linux-9999.ebuild index d1461bf67e42..e5bdc59ef97c 100644 --- a/sys-apps/util-linux/util-linux-9999.ebuild +++ b/sys-apps/util-linux/util-linux-9999.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2012 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/sys-apps/util-linux/util-linux-9999.ebuild,v 1.32 2012/05/24 02:52:39 vapier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-apps/util-linux/util-linux-9999.ebuild,v 1.33 2012/06/02 18:55:37 vapier Exp $ EAPI="3" @@ -28,7 +28,7 @@ fi LICENSE="GPL-2 GPL-3 LGPL-2.1 BSD-4 MIT public-domain" SLOT="0" -IUSE="+cramfs crypt ddate loop-aes ncurses nls old-linux perl selinux slang static-libs unicode" +IUSE="+cramfs crypt ddate loop-aes ncurses nls old-linux perl selinux slang static-libs udev unicode" RDEPEND="!sys-process/schedutils !sys-apps/setarch @@ -40,7 +40,8 @@ RDEPEND="!sys-process/schedutils ncurses? ( >=sys-libs/ncurses-5.2-r2 ) perl? ( dev-lang/perl ) selinux? ( sys-libs/libselinux ) - slang? ( sys-libs/slang )" + slang? ( sys-libs/slang ) + udev? ( sys-fs/udev )" DEPEND="${RDEPEND} nls? ( sys-devel/gettext ) virtual/os-headers" @@ -48,7 +49,6 @@ DEPEND="${RDEPEND} src_prepare() { if [[ ${PV} == "9999" ]] ; then po/update-potfiles - autopoint --force eautoreconf else use loop-aes && epatch "${WORKDIR}"/util-linux-*.diff @@ -93,6 +93,7 @@ src_configure() { $(use_with selinux) \ $(use_with slang) \ $(use_enable static-libs static) \ + $(use_with udev) \ $(tc-has-tls || echo --disable-tls) } |